About Stripe

Stripe is a financial infrastructure platform for businesses. Millions of companies—from the world's largest enterprises to the most ambitious startups—use Stripe to accept payments, grow their revenue, and accelerate new business opportunities. Our mission is to increase the GDP of the internet, and we have a staggering amount of work ahead. That means you have an unprecedented opportunity to put the global economy within everyone's reach while doing the most important work of your career.

About the team

The Network Partnerships team sits within the Partnerships organization and is a key component of Stripe's success. Our team is responsible for developing and managing relationships with critical partners, such as Visa, Mastercard, and American Express, which are fundamental to the success of Stripe's product strategy and delivering new capabilities to Stripe users.

What you'll do

We're looking for a US or Canada-based candidate to join our team to lead one of Stripe's critical network partnerships. The candidate will manage overall partner health, build internal strategy and business cases, drive deal negotiation and execution, and coordinate priorities with internal teams and external partners. The role requires close coordination with leadership, product and engineering teams, as well as cross-functional stakeholders including Legal, Finance, Risk, etc., and with external partners' leaders and senior executives.

This is a high-impact individual contributor role that requires the ability to rally cross-functional teams and flex "general manager" skills to shepherd a meaningful portion of Stripe's P&L.

Responsibilities

Manage one of Stripe's most critical U.S. Network partnerships, with a focus on driving the execution of joint initiatives and launching new offerings to benefit Stripe users

Leverage industry knowledge to craft thoughtful long-term partnership and product strategies, and execute deals and initiatives that support Stripe's strategy

Use data to drive strategy and decisions • Coordinate with internal cross-functional stakeholders (including risk, compliance, product, engineering, treasury, and global partner managers) to drive creation and execution of partner strategy

Develop, manage, and report on strategic plans, key negotiation and expansion opportunities, and overall partner health with a multi-year vision in mind

Juggle and reconcile competing priorities to drive creative solutions and commitment to a shared goal across multiple stakeholders

Coordinate and prioritize a large number of activities and initiatives that compete for scarce resources to drive best outcomes for our users and Stripe

Who you are

We're looking for someone who meets the minimum requirements to be considered for the role. If you meet these requirements, you are encouraged to apply. The preferred qualifications are a bonus, not a requirement.

Minimum requirements

12+ years in partnerships, business development, or similar fields

3+ years deep in the payments world—you need to understand how card networks operate

Experience negotiating significant commercial deals

Comfortable in a product-focused environment with lots of dependencies

Great communication skills, especially being able to influence C-level colleagues

Experience running large, complex, cross-functional projects
